Top Online Courses for Mastering Full Stack Web Development in 2023

Top Online Courses for Mastering Full Stack Web Development in 2023

With the demand for web developers on the rise, it's essential to stay updated with the latest technologies and tools in full stack web development. This article highlights some of the best online courses available in 2023 that cater to different skill levels and provide a comprehensive learning experience.

The Web Developer Bootcamp by Colt Steele on Udemy

One of the most popular and highly recommended courses is The Web Developer Bootcamp by Colt Steele on Udemy. This course covers a wide range of essential web development technologies including HTML, CSS, JavaScript, Node.js, Express, and MongoDB. It's designed for those with some experience in programming and web development and aims to equip learners with the skills needed to become a full stack web developer.

Full-Stack Web Development with React on Coursera

Full-Stack Web Development with React is a comprehensive course offered by the University of Hong Kong on Coursera. This course focuses on React, React Native, Node.js, and MongoDB, making it ideal for those aiming to specialize in front-end and back-end development. The course is self-paced and allows learners to tailor their learning schedule according to their needs.

Full-Stack Open by the University of Helsinki

Full-Stack Open is a completely free course offered by the University of Helsinki. It includes a variety of topics such as React, Redux, Node.js, MongoDB, and GraphQL. This course is self-paced and suitable for beginners who are interested in gaining a solid foundation in full stack web development without any cost.

Meta Front-End and Back-End Developer on Coursera

The Meta Front-End and Back-End Developer course on Coursera is a comprehensive track that covers React, Node.js, APIs, and databases. This course is designed for seasoned developers and those looking to specialize in both front-end and back-end development for web applications. It offers a combination of theoretical knowledge and practical experience, making it a valuable resource for professional developers.

CS50's Web Programming with Python and JavaScript on edX

CS50's Web Programming with Python and JavaScript is a fantastic course offered by Harvard University on edX. This course teaches Django, JavaScript, SQL, and front-end design. Suitable for beginners and those with some programming experience, this course is not only comprehensive but also engaging and interactive, thanks to its hands-on approach and numerous assignments.

Best Online Courses for Full Stack Web Development

Here are some additional top courses for full stack web development:

Full Stack Development with React Node JS – Live: Offered by GeeksforGeeks, this course is great for full stack developers. It includes live classes and assumes basic knowledge of HTML, CSS, and JavaScript. The Complete 2024 Web Development Bootcamp: Available on Udemy, this beginner-friendly course features 65 hours of pre-recorded videos, 135 articles, 49 downloadable resources, and 8 coding exercises. Full-Stack Web Development with React Specialization: Also on Coursera, this self-paced specialization requires a basic idea of HTML, CSS, and JavaScript. It's designed to be flexible with deadlines. Become a Full-Stack Web Developer: This course by LinkedIn Learning is ideal for those seeking a smooth learning experience. It includes multiple quizzes and practice files to implement learned concepts. IBM Full Stack Software Developer Professional Certificate: Offered on Coursera, it's designed for individuals with no prior experience in tech or programming. It's highly flexible with deadlines. The Advanced Web Developer Bootcamp: Also on Udemy, this affordable course requires a basic understanding of HTML, CSS, and JavaScript. Full Stack Web Developer: Available on Udacity, this course requires prior experience with Python, HTML, CSS, and Git. It's self-paced and flexible. The Complete Web Developer in 2024: Zero to Mastery: This comprehensive course on Udemy requires no prior coding experience and offers a complete beginner tutorial. Introduction to Web Development: By Pluralsight, this course is designed for beginners and includes expert-led assignments and well-prepared videos. Web Development: Offered by Codecademy, this beginner-oriented course covers all topics from basics to advanced concepts.

No matter your level of experience or preferred learning style, these online courses provide an excellent foundation for mastering full stack web development. Each course offers unique benefits and learning experiences that can help you enhance your skills and career prospects.